Regulations on physical testing methods for polyurethane elastomers. One of the test items is hardness testing, and in the rubber industry, type A durometers are generally referred to as Shore A, type D as Shore D, and type C for lower hardness ranges as Asker C. The MD15S-C701NT series is the same product as this Asker C. It also complies with the hardness testing of JIS S 6050 "Plastic Erasers." Furthermore, the SRIS 0101 (formerly the Japan Rubber Association standard) that these standards were based on has already been abolished, but the type names remain.
